What factors can affect plant growth?

Biology
2 answers:
lara31 [8.8K]3 years ago
4 0

light, water, temperature and nutrients. all of These four elements affect the plant's growth hormones, making the plant grow more quickly or more slowly. Changing any of the four can cause the plant stress which stunts or changes growth, or improves growth

What is the common symptom of hypothrdism?
gtnhenbr [62]

hypothyroidism:

there are many common symptoms which include fatigue, weakness, weight gain or difficullty losing weight (despite reduced food intake) dry hair and skin, hair loss, very sensitive to the cold, muscle cramps and aches and constipation

In many plants, stomata are found only on the lower surface of the leaf. The most likely explanation for this fact is that
sergejj [24]
D. Plants have adapted to deal with the sun in many different ways, and this is one. The stomata are regulated by guard cells, which are activated by different things depending on the species of plant, and guard cells are supposed to keep the stomata from staying open all the time and losing too much water to evaporation. So, the solution is to have the stomata on the bottom of the leaf to prevent direct sunlight contact (and therefore more evaporation), and guard cells to protect the stomata.
